Frequently Asked Questions - Muya Golden Pagoda Travel Guide

Where is the Muya Golden Pagoda located?
It is located in Tagong Town, Kangding City, Garzê Tibetan Autonomous Prefecture, Sichuan Province, right next to the S215 highway and close to the Tagong Monastery.
Is there an entrance fee?
Entering the pagoda complex usually requires a ticket (often around 10-20 RMB for maintenance/incense), while the surrounding grassland viewing area might charge a small environmental fee.
What is the altitude?
The pagoda sits at an altitude of approximately 3,750 meters. Visitors should move slowly to avoid altitude sickness.
What is the best time to visit?
The best months are from June to October. Summer (June-August) offers green grass and wildflowers, while Autumn (September-October) provides clear blue skies and golden grassland views.
Can I see Yala Snow Mountain from here?
Yes, the Muya Golden Pagoda is considered one of the best foregrounds for photographing Yala Snow Mountain.

✨ Why Visit Muya Golden Pagoda

Golden Architecture: A stunning 37-meter high stupa with a gold-plated copper roof, modeled after the Ramoche Temple, housing a giant Sakyamuni statue,.
Yala Snow Mountain View: The premier vantage point to photograph the sacred Yala Snow Mountain, creating the iconic "Golden Pagoda and Silver Peak" composition,.
Tagong Grassland Scenery: Situated in the center of the "Bodhisattva’s Favorite Land," offering panoramic views of rolling meadows that turn from green to gold with the seasons.
Spiritual Atmosphere: A hub for circumambulation and prayer, surrounded by fluttering prayer flags and Mani stone piles, offering a deep immersion into Muya Tibetan faith.
Photographic Golden Hour: The site is perfectly positioned for sunrise and sunset photography, where the "Rizhao Jinshan" effect illuminates both the mountain and the pagoda,.
